Kinect Sports Rivals is a sports video game for the Xbox One.[1] It is part of the Kinect Sports series.[1] The game was announced during Microsoft's E3 2013 press event and was released on 8 April 2014.[2]

Gameplay

The game features sports such as bowling, jetski racing, rock climbing, soccer, target shooting, and tennis.[1]

Development

The staff size for Kinect Sports Rivals was 150.[3]

Reception

The game received above-average to average review scores, getting scores of 7.3/10 from IGN, a 7/10 from the Official Xbox Magazine UK, and a 6/10 from Polygon. According to review aggregators GameRankings and Metacritic, the game received a mean review score of 64.18% and 60/100 respectively.[16][17]

A source indicated to Eurogamer that Rare suffered a significant loss on the project.[3]
